    i have a 7x3 set i do agree that the sliding really sucks i recommend getting this stuff called ice kream it is like a pad lubricant that helps with sliding and that the glove and blocker have too much extra stuff with the upper straps i removed the elastic Velcro and kept the nylon i believe it gave you the same feel without it being as chunky as the wide elastic also i don't really understand how the stiffness makes the pads feel better i previously had a pair of super old Bauer pads that were i think were extremely soft other than that i love the pads and think they're great if you're on a tight budget and want pads that you'll love.
